Old Soul: The Timothée Chalamet Story

The email from his agent was direct: "You don't have the body." Divergent and The Maze Runner had both passed. At nineteen, Timoth e Chalamet watched peers book franchise roles that would make them household names overnight while he got rejection after rejection.

Three years later, he'd drop out of Columbia with one backpack and no backup plan. His mother didn't want him to leave. The conversation happened in fragments over weeks, her disappointment mixing with his certainty that sitting in anthropology lectures while his phone buzzed with audition notices was slowly suffocating him.

At twenty-two, he cried for an hour after Interstellar's premiere. Not because the film moved him. Because his role was so much smaller than he'd thought. The kind of crying that comes from feeling invisible after spending six weeks working with your favorite director.

Then Italy called.

This book follows what happened next. The six weeks before filming Call Me by Your Name when he learned Italian, piano, and guitar to become Elio. The yacht in Capri where a telephoto lens stole a private kiss with Lily-Rose Depp and turned it into global property. The Beautiful Boy preparation where method work cost him in ways that took months to recover from. The Woody Allen salary he donated entirely to Time's Up, RAINN, and the LGBT Center when staying quiet would've been easier. The Louis Vuitton harness that broke the internet. The coffee shops that became tactical operations. The question he still texts friends before talk shows: "Am I worth it?"

At twenty-nine, he's the youngest two-time Best Actor Oscar nominee since James Dean. He's generated over a billion dollars at the box office. Denis Villeneuve calls him "an old soul in the body of a teenager."

But old souls aren't born. They're forged through standing between two worlds, surviving rejections that could've ended everything, choosing artistic challenge over financial safety, and carrying the weight of being extraordinary before you've finished becoming yourself.

You're about to see how.
